ABSTRACTThe possibility of an A-site (La3+/Sr2+) ordering in a colossal magnetoresistance manganite (CMR) La3/4Sr1/4MnO3 was explored using molecular dynamics (MD) simulations with a newly developed force field (FF) and quantum mechanics (QM) calculations on the structures obtained from MD. The calculated degrees of stabilization (enthalpy gain) of various patterns of A-site ordering are not significant enough to overcome the accompanying entropy loss, supporting the random A-site distribution in La3/4Sr1/4MnO3. This approach combining MD and QM as well as the versatile FF developed in this study should be useful to investigate the structures and functions of magnetic tunnel junction devices involving mixed-valence manganites.

ABSTRACTIn the scope of the Goodenough model, a brief review of the electronic properties of some 3d transition elements (M = Fe, Co, Ni and Cu ) is given; the main relevant electronic and structural parameters are emphasized. Then a special attention is focussed on N/(N−1) and N/(N−2) electron mixed valence compounds.Finally some particular features of copper are discussed and their relevance to high Tc superconductors is pointed out:-the srong covalency of Cu-O bondings involving a possible delocalization of the hole between trivalent copper and oxygen,-the existence of low and high spin electronic configurations for CuIII,-the disproportionation of Cu2+ and its role in the formation of hole pairs,Cu-O distances very close for the three successive oxidation states of copper favouring the disproportionation process.
